About This Checklist

The Pharmaceutical Pharmacovigilance System Audit Checklist is an essential tool for ensuring the effectiveness, compliance, and reliability of drug safety monitoring processes. This comprehensive checklist addresses key aspects of pharmacovigilance, from adverse event reporting to signal detection and risk management, helping to maintain patient safety and regulatory compliance. By implementing this checklist, pharmaceutical companies can enhance their pharmacovigilance practices, meet global regulatory requirements, and demonstrate their commitment to ongoing drug safety monitoring throughout the product lifecycle.

FAQs

The checklist covers key areas such as adverse event collection and reporting, database management, signal detection methodologies, risk management planning, safety communication procedures, quality management system, and training programs.

Pharmacovigilance system audits should be conducted at least annually, with more frequent audits for specific processes or in preparation for regulatory inspections.

Pharmacovigilance system audits are typically conducted by internal quality assurance personnel, dedicated pharmacovigilance auditors, or external consultants with expertise in drug safety and regulatory requirements.

Non-compliance issues can lead to regulatory actions, including fines, marketing authorization suspensions, reputational damage, and potential legal liabilities if safety issues are not properly identified and addressed.

By ensuring comprehensive and compliant pharmacovigilance practices, this checklist helps maintain robust safety monitoring, facilitates early detection of potential safety signals, and supports timely implementation of risk minimization measures to protect patient safety.
